Transaction 72d60f917314d8cd56a71fc73641cf4dd921c074ec24c111e083d09cbf954b5f

3 Input
2 Outputs
  • 72d60f917314d8cd56a71fc73641cf4dd921c074ec24c111e083d09cbf954b5f:0
  • value  6786340
    address  1AtPrd6B9oTWVkdDK22UBBdwVxCSaWHNgD
  • 72d60f917314d8cd56a71fc73641cf4dd921c074ec24c111e083d09cbf954b5f:1
  • value  450000000
    address  1HX47vCmCRqN6cy3FSX48ZGfApxVWNp7ok